The capacity to support weight of a chair is one of the most important things to take into consideration. Depending on the size and weight of the individual using the chair, an electric wheelchair is required to support up to 300 pounds or more. This will ensure the safety of the user and guarantee that the chair is durable and dependable.
The type of battery that the chair is powered by is another aspect to take into consideration. You'll want to choose the chair that is powered by lithium-ion batteries, which are extremely lightweight and reliable. They come with the ability to release quickly, making them easy to remove and charge. In addition, many of these kinds of batteries are approved by airlines, ensuring an effortless journey.
It is important to determine if you or your loved ones are capable of providing the care and maintenance required to keep your electric chair in good condition. It's also a good idea to investigate the warranty and after-sales services offered by the manufacturer.

The electric folding wheelchair is simple to maintain and fix. To ensure it is in good condition, it is necessary to regularly inspect it for damage and address them immediately. If you notice that the upholstery is starting to tear it is essential to replace it immediately. Store the wheelchair in a dry and cool area. Extreme humidity or heat could cause damage to the components of the wheelchair.
Additionally, it is an ideal practice to charge your wheelchair's battery, and to keep it charged when not in use. This will ensure that the wheelchair functions at its peak capacity and prolong its lifespan. Additionally, it is essential to clean the wheelchair often since exposure to dirt and grime can make it difficult to move. In general, the chair is required to be cleaned after each use and stored in a well-lit location to avoid it being damaged by sunlight or other sources of light. A wheelchair cover is recommended for additional protection from the elements.

When selecting a lightweight electric wheelchair, it is crucial to take into consideration the dimensions of the person's body and their weight and height. Consider the battery's capacity and if it has any extra features such as storage baskets or a seat cushion. It is also important to consider the safety features of the wheelchair, such as anti-tip wheels or the horn.

If you're planning on purchasing a lightweight wheelchair for your loved ones or yourself it is essential to be aware of the dimensions of the device prior to purchasing it. The dimensions of the folding electric chair will differ according to the manufacturer. The dimensions of the product should be listed in the product description and can be found on each individual product page. It is also crucial to determine if the wheelchair can be disassembled for transport or not. This will allow you to determine whether the wheelchair is able to be transported on an airplane or not.
Based on the manufacturer, some lightweight electric wheelchairs can be disassembled into parts that can be stored in various locations. This is especially helpful for frequent travelers who can bring their wheelchair with them on flights or trains.
